Product: isopropylmalate isomerase small subunit
Products: NA
Alternate protein names: Alpha-IPM isomerase; IPMI; Isopropylmalate isomerase [H]

Specific function: Catalyzes the isomerization between 2-isopropylmalate and 3-isopropylmalate, via the formation of 2-isopropylmaleate [H]
COG id: COG0066
COG function: function code E; 3-isopropylmalate dehydratase small subunit
